Patents Examined by Sujay Koneru
  • Patent number: 10607741
    Abstract: According to an example embodiment of the present invention, there is provided a method, comprising defining a task category information element, the task category information element being associated with at least one functional requirement and at least one design principle, associating the task category information element with at least one architecture definition information element, associating each of the at least one architecture definition information element with at least one system-level information element, and verifying the system described by the at least one architecture definition information element and associated system-level information elements is compliant with the at least one design principle.
    Type: Grant
    Filed: February 1, 2016
    Date of Patent: March 31, 2020
    Assignee: Fortum Oyj
    Inventors: Jarmo Korhonen, Pekka Nuutinen
  • Patent number: 10600067
    Abstract: Techniques are described for iteratively adjusting data processing decision results in accordance with rules. In some implementations, the applied rules may be data ethics rules associated with particular demographic groups, such as users in a particular geographic location, users in a particular age range, and so forth. The rules may describe the manner in which data, such as data that describes or identifies individuals, is collected, stored, analyzed, applied, manipulated, and/or destroyed. The various stages of data handling may be described as a data supply chain, and a set of rules may apply to the handling of data at one or more stages of the data supply chain. The rules may enforce data privacy considerations and/or other types of constraints on data handling.
    Type: Grant
    Filed: June 16, 2016
    Date of Patent: March 24, 2020
    Assignee: Accenture Global Solutions Limited
    Inventor: Steven C. Tiell
  • Patent number: 10586211
    Abstract: Systems and methods for creating a collaborative object are provided. A collaborative object may be associated with a user interface that enables one or more users to interact regarding various tasks during the planning and execution of a project. In aspects, the collaborative object may include a task list, an associated document, compiled information and/or communications related to a project. In further aspects, the collaborative object, along with associated information, may be shared with other users as a resource for future projects. Permissions may be set on a collaborative object such that recipients may be allowed varying access to the task list, document, compiled materials and/or communications associated with the collaborative object.
    Type: Grant
    Filed: June 17, 2016
    Date of Patent: March 10,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Hayley Lynn Steplyk, Kathleen Rae Thompson, Kenneth Fern, David Paul Limont, Joseph Patrick Masterson, Darren Alexander Apfel, Rebecca Jean Lawler
  • Patent number: 10586237
    Abstract: Computer-implemented method and apparatus for customer interaction management using interaction semantics to leverage knowledge across interaction media including web chat. An agent device displays to the agent (i) a plurality of instructions and directions about how to interact with the customer with real-time updates, (ii) a plurality of feedback to inform the agent in real-time of their current performance, and (iii) an annotation engine for providing semantic annotations of the interaction in real-time or offline so that stored interactions are annotated to better assist the development of machine learning systems that provide direction and feedback to agents. The present invention provides an interface for business users to set strategies to be used by agents during their interactions and to view the outcomes of particular strategies being implemented.
    Type: Grant
    Filed: September 20, 2017
    Date of Patent: March 10, 2020
    Assignee: XSELL TECHNOLOGIES, INC.
    Inventors: Matthew B. Coughlin, Mark Stoehr
  • Patent number: 10572841
    Abstract: Recommending actions to an Information Technology (IT) case can include searching an index for an IT case that matches a received IT case, identifying a plurality of actions for the received IT case based on the search, and recommending a subset of actions from the plurality of actions for the received IT case to an IT agent.
    Type: Grant
    Filed: April 30, 2014
    Date of Patent: February 25, 2020
    Assignee: Micro Focus LLC
    Inventors: Leonid Reznik, Yuri Moshayev, Yariv Snapir, Michael Dikman, Dan Noter
  • Patent number: 10565537
    Abstract: Systems and methods for optimizing outcomes in multi-factor systems are described. Business process management, consulting intelligence, business intelligence, mobile intelligence, artificial intelligence, machine learning, and transportation management are integrated, as discussed herein, for optimizing transportation and logistics processes. Users may input legacy knowledge and data such as text, numbers, formulas, algorithms, and automated processes into a computing system for providing the system with industry insights for intelligently analyzing situation contexts, or the system may leverage third-party data. The system may suggest recommended actions based on analyzed situation contexts, and the system may furthermore execute various actions for responding to the situation contexts. The system may be configured to automatically analyze situation contexts and furthermore automatically execute various actions for responding to the situation contexts.
    Type: Grant
    Filed: June 14, 2018
    Date of Patent: February 18, 2020
    Inventor: William Spencer Askew
  • Patent number: 10565604
    Abstract: A utility for determining the competitors of a subject restaurant accesses a database that contains information about other, nearby restaurants. The utility assigns a competitor score to each restaurant within the maximum radius based on the distance from the subject restaurant, as well as the cuisine types, menus, and order histories of the subject and competitor restaurants.
    Type: Grant
    Filed: October 5, 2016
    Date of Patent: February 18, 2020
    Assignee: GRUBHUB HOLDINGS INC.
    Inventors: Stefano Alexander Scotto, Rhiannon Sterling Zivin, Matthew Maloney
  • Patent number: 10558990
    Abstract: Disclosed is a method and system for dynamically tracing a value realized by an Information Technology (IT) service. The method may comprise generating a correlation matrix representing relationship between a plurality of dimensions associated with an IT service, wherein the correlation matrix is generated in form of a plurality of quadrants, wherein each quadrant represent the relationship between at least two dimensions. The method may further comprise capturing a hierarchy of parameters associated with the dimensions, wherein at least one parameter, in the hierarchy, is contextually related and dependent upon at least one other parameter. Further, the method may comprise computing a relative value realization index (rVRI) using the hierarchy of parameters, wherein the relative value realization index is indicative of value realized, by the IT service, with respect to the dimensions.
    Type: Grant
    Filed: March 25, 2015
    Date of Patent: February 11, 2020
    Assignee: TATA CONSULTANCY SERVICES LIMITED
    Inventors: Hari Prasad Devarapalli, Narayana Guru Prasada Lakshmi Mandaleeka
  • Patent number: 10546255
    Abstract: Methods and systems are disclosed for optimizing public transportation schedules. Shifts from current schedules associated with a public transportation system can be evaluated. The impact on waiting times can then be determined, based on evaluating the shifts from the current schedules. Schedules associated with the public transportation system are then optimized based on the impact on the waiting times. Public transport schedules can thus be optimized by minimizing the waiting time during, for example, transfers. Using ticket validation data to construct a realistic scenario-based model of the waiting times, a goal of this approach is to compute shifts of the current schedules that reduce the overall expected waiting time.
    Type: Grant
    Filed: May 5, 2017
    Date of Patent: January 28, 2020
    Assignee: Conduent Business Services, LLC
    Inventor: Sofia Zaourar-Michel
  • Patent number: 10546307
    Abstract: An aspect of this invention is a method that includes monitoring sensors to collect information for a transportation route, and generating a graph from the collected information where the graph includes a plurality of nodes, each node representing a stop on the at least one transportation route. Each of respective nodes is associated with a corresponding transportation stop density and a corresponding passenger leaving rate. The corresponding transportation stop density is compared with at least one predetermined density threshold and the corresponding passenger leaving rate is compared with at least one predetermined leaving rate threshold to determine a level of dissatisfaction for each of the respective nodes. A tangible output is generated that identifies a level of user dissatisfaction for each of the plurality of nodes.
    Type: Grant
    Filed: September 25, 2013
    Date of Patent: January 28, 2020
    Assignee: International Business Machines Corporation
    Inventors: Maira Athanazio De Cerqueira Gatti, Akiko Suzuki, Lucas C. Villa Real
  • Patent number: 10536584
    Abstract: A system for time deferred usage of mobile data by a plurality of user devices each coupled to a network server and running one or more applications. The system includes a network measurement module, user profiling module and a price-optimization computational module located at the network server and a user interface module located at each user device. The network measurement module collects traffic data from each of the applications to generate the historical congestion data and current congestion data. The user profiling module is configured to receive user reaction data and determine how much mobile data for each application may be deferred to a later point in time to generate the predicted user reaction data.
    Type: Grant
    Filed: October 21, 2016
    Date of Patent: January 14, 2020
    Assignee: THE TRUSTEES OF PRINCETON UNIVERSITY
    Inventors: Mung Chiang, Carlee Joe-Wong, Sangtae Ha, Soumya Sen
  • Patent number: 10528958
    Abstract: A method of generating graph data components stored in a graph database is provided. The method is implemented using a graph component generator computing device in communication with a memory. The method comprises receiving transaction data from a relational database, wherein transaction data is derived from transactions, processed by a payment processor, between a first merchant of a plurality of merchants and a first cardholder of a plurality of cardholders, defining a graph including creating at least a first node representing at least the first merchant and a second node representing the first cardholder, identifying at least one relationship between at least two nodes including the first node and the second node in the graph based, at least in part, on transaction data common to the at least two nodes, and generating at least one edge between the at least two nodes, representing a new relationship between the at least two nodes.
    Type: Grant
    Filed: August 18, 2015
    Date of Patent: January 7, 2020
    Assignee: MASTERCARD INTERNATIONAL INCORPORATED
    Inventors: Peng Yang, Wally Lo Faro, Ravi S. Arvapally, Chris J. Merz
  • Patent number: 10521744
    Abstract: Embodiments of methods and systems for sales tracking using mobile devices are described. In an embodiment, a method may include an employee interface device registering a sign-in entry in an internet-based tracking database in response to an application of the employee interface device determining that a location module of the employee interface device is within a pre-defined range of one of multiple pre-defined locations of interest, and that the location module has remained within the pre-defined range of one of the multiple pre-defined locations of interest for a pre-defined time period. In an embodiment, the employee interface device may register a sign-out time of the sign-in entry in the internet-based tracking database in response to the application of the employee interface device determining that the location module has moved outside the pre-defined range, and that the location module has remained outside the pre-defined range for the pre-defined time period.
    Type: Grant
    Filed: August 11, 2015
    Date of Patent: December 31, 2019
    Assignee: Vendor Credentialing Service LLC
    Inventors: Garry Wayne Kyle, Jr., Richard Jan Pleczko
  • Patent number: 10504065
    Abstract: An employee compensation modeling approach generates a model from a stored template. The model template may include fields for eligibility rules, performance ratings, guidelines, exchange rates, pay ranges, and other information. A modeling engine then populates that model with specific data from a human resources (HR) database, according to the structure of the template. Examples of HR data stored in an underlying database can include employee names, job codes, pay grades, physical job locations, base salaries, and other compensation-relevant information. The resulting compensation model includes a name, a description, target(s), and other information including allocation(s). The compensation model is displayed on an interface configured to receive further user inputs for purposes of model exploration and/or update.
    Type: Grant
    Filed: June 16, 2016
    Date of Patent: December 10, 2019
    Assignee: SUCCESSFACTORS, INC.
    Inventors: Feng Sun, Amy Dines, Tatiana Jordan, Ke Chen, Keqin Liu
  • Patent number: 10489799
    Abstract: Methods and systems for analyzing usage and performance of attributes in digital design assets for asset creation. In particular, one or more embodiments maintain a digital design asset repository containing a plurality of digital design assets available for use in marketing campaigns. One or more embodiments assign attribute identifiers to attributes of the digital design assets. One or more embodiments then track usage of digital design assets in one or more marketing campaigns. Based on the tracked usage, one or more embodiments aggregate analytics data for the attributes and then determine a performance of the attributes using the aggregated analytics data. Additionally, one or more embodiments provide the aggregated analytics data for the attributes in the digital design asset repository.
    Type: Grant
    Filed: May 3, 2017
    Date of Patent: November 26, 2019
    Assignee: Adobe Inc.
    Inventor: Kevin Gary Smith
  • Patent number: 10475056
    Abstract: Computer implemented sales prediction system collects data relating to events of visitors showing an interest in a client company from plural data sources, an organization module which organizes collected data into different event types and separates collected event counts in each event type between non-recent and recent events occurring within a predetermined time period, a first processing module which periodically calculates weighting for each event type based on recent and non-recent events for the event type compared to totals for other selected event types, a second processing module which periodically calculates sales prediction scores for each visitor and companies with which visitors are associated based on accumulated event data and weighting, and a reporting and data extract module which is configured to detect variation in sales prediction scores over time to identify spikes which can predict upcoming sales and to provide predicted sales information and leads to the client company.
    Type: Grant
    Filed: October 21, 2015
    Date of Patent: November 12, 2019
    Assignee: 6SENSE INSIGHTS, INC.
    Inventor: Amanda Kahlow
  • Patent number: 10474974
    Abstract: Embodiments are directed to managing data models for managing resource allocation. A data model portion may be provided. Allocation information based on resource allocations associated with pass-through objects that may be included in the data model portion. A memory buffer may be configured to include allocation ratio information and fixed resource value information. A reciprocal model based on the memory buffer and the data model portion may be provided. Providing the reciprocal model may include providing an effective resource value engine based on solving a linear system corresponding to the allocation ratio information and the fixed resource value information. If resource information for a pass-through object associated with the reciprocal model may be requested, the reciprocal model may be employed to provide the resource information to the data model.
    Type: Grant
    Filed: September 8, 2016
    Date of Patent: November 12, 2019
    Assignee: Apptio, Inc.
    Inventors: Ioan Bogdan Crivat, Mikalai Panasiuk, Israel Hilerio
  • Patent number: 10460330
    Abstract: Systems and methods for enhancing customer service are disclosed. The system can perform operations including detecting individuals and performing facial recognition on the individuals using visitor profiles stored by a local database. The operations can further include determining known visitors and unknown visitors among the individuals. The operations can further include generating new visitor profiles for the unknown visitors, obtaining identity information for the unknown visitors, and associating the identity information of the unknown visitors with the new visitor profiles. The operations can further include accessing identify information of the known visitors, obtaining personalized information for the known visitors from a central database, and providing the personalized information to the known visitors.
    Type: Grant
    Filed: August 9, 2018
    Date of Patent: October 29, 2019
    Assignee: Capital One Services, LLC
    Inventors: Ashwini Kumar, Yazdan Shirvany
  • Patent number: 10453010
    Abstract: A computer device, a method, and an apparatus for business flow scheduling. The method for business flow scheduling includes determining that a transaction savepoint is configured on a to-be-scheduled node, creating an asynchronous task according to the transaction savepoint, where the asynchronous task includes a to-be-scheduled task that is on the to-be-scheduled node and that is after the transaction savepoint, using a first thread to execute a transaction that includes a task in the flow other than the asynchronous task, and submitting the transaction executed by the first thread in order to ensure data consistency, and using a second thread to execute the asynchronous task in order to implement transaction splitting between task nodes.
    Type: Grant
    Filed: May 12, 2016
    Date of Patent: October 22, 2019
    Assignee: HUAWEI TECHNOLOGIES CO., LTD.
    Inventors: Junjie Zhou, Vemana Narasimha Murthy, Upasana Haveri
  • Patent number: 10453144
    Abstract: A system and method for best practice based budgeting is described. In a preferred embodiment, adaptive financial information model is created out of transaction data, best practice data, and payment history data. A combination of workflow information, client defined strategies, and client past transaction and payment history is utilized in determining the model.
    Type: Grant
    Filed: July 28, 2016
    Date of Patent: October 22, 2019
    Assignee: LECORPIO, LLC
    Inventors: Xuan (Sunny) McRae, Emadeddin O El-Quran, Andreas Brake, Linto Lucas, Kalpesh Mohanbhai Rathod